Speaking of intake manifolds. Went for a short test ride today. I hit the nail on the head with the length, shape, and whatever else I did on my intake manifolds. Perfect barn yard shade tree imagineering. It runs better than it ever has everywhere. My guess is that ending up with the manifolds about the same overall length as the Commando intakes is what helped. That and the intake manifolds are port matched at both ends, as well as hand blended and shaped by an expert craftsman. It is shaped like a curved velocity stack but on the output side of the 35mm carburetion. 


I finally have a handle on belt tension for the RGM belt drive. It's a bit noisy flopping around in the primary case at cold idle but on the money tension wise once the clutch basket expands from heat. Just in time for the fair weather riding in the PNW.
